Where Has My “1/1″ Gone?

For a short while back in 2007 I thought “1/1″ cards were the norm. After all, I managed to pull three in back to back boxes. My first two came from an overpriced box of 2007 Topps Finest, the next came from 2007 Topps Allen & Ginter. These boxes weren’t “loaded”, they all came from local card shops in my area.

By 2008 however, my luck had changed. I busted lots of boxes, paid by me and through sponsors and managed to pull just one. In 2009 I have busted almost every release in baseball and several other sports and have not pulled a single “1/1″. You would think by now I’d get just one but nothing.

Today I am expecting a sponsored package from Topps which will include a Hobby box of 2009 Topps Chrome. In case you’ve missed it, printing plates and Superfractors from this product have been selling like hotcakes. I am going to cross my fingers so that I may pull one of these cards, after all I have a tradition to uphold.

Every single 1/1 I’ve ever pulled has ended up in someone else’s collection, usually for free. I have been dying to hold a contest for a 1/1 but keep failing my readers. Hopefully today we can break this ugly cycle so that the readers of Wax Heaven may have an opportunity to win a “1/1″.

How many times have you pulled a “one of a kind” card?
